Facebook parent company mandates boosters shots for workers and delays office reopening

Facebook parent Meta Stages has deferred its U.S. office resuming date and commanded Coronavirus supporter shots for representatives getting back to the workplace, joining the developing rundown of organizations patching up returning plans as Omicron floods.
For representatives who pick to work from the office, the returning date has been deferred to Walk 28 from the prior arrangement of Jan. 31, the tech monster said on Monday.
All laborers getting back to office should introduce verification of their supporter hits, while the organization intently screens the Omicron variation circumstance, it said. Meta right now requires all its U.S. workers coming to the office to be immunized against the Covid.

Representatives have to choose whether to get back to the workplace, a solicitation to work somewhat all day, or solicitation to telecommute for a brief time.

Representatives who are not inoculated for clinical or strict reasons can demand such remote work, a representative said.

Corporate America has multiplied down on immunization orders and postponed back-to-office plans as the Omicron variation drives up diseases to record levels the nation over.

In December, the parent organization of Facebook, Instagram, and WhatsApp had offered a choice to concede getting back to the office.
